Transaction 20a90dfc02e7946e6a2b768de1b2e7ed23c560709a89f1db2b5ea3fa5c51580a

1 Input
2 Outputs
  • 20a90dfc02e7946e6a2b768de1b2e7ed23c560709a89f1db2b5ea3fa5c51580a:0
  • value  26445125073
    address  18N9cPTBLsA6zY7Y8Bm7jmEaE3mSLVQpEh
  • 20a90dfc02e7946e6a2b768de1b2e7ed23c560709a89f1db2b5ea3fa5c51580a:1
  • value  21000000
    address  1Lgn8W74tQoLUs1HNSssZ2Z5Kf8whT2GWV